What Is C Market Coffee?

The C Market is a global commodity exchange—similar to a stock exchange—where both the physical trade of green Arabica coffee and the trade of coffee futures contracts occurs Not all coffees are traded on the C Market. What Is The Symbol For Coffee Futures?

coffee futures trading coffee futures have traded in new york since 1882, first on the New York Cocoa Exchange (later part of the Coffee, Cocoa and sugar exchange), then on the NYBOT and now on ICE and NYMEX. The futures are traded in cents per pound. One contract of coffee controls 37,500 pounds of coffee. … Read more
